Subject: [PATCH 06/14] docs: kdoc_parser: use NestedMatch to handle __attribute__ on functions
Some annotations macros may have nested parenthesis, causing normal
regex parsing to fail. The __attribute__ regex is currently very
complex to try to avoid that, but it doesn't catch all cases.
Ensure that the parenthesis will be properly handled by using
the NestedMatch() logic.
